From nobody Fri May 3 13:39:39 2024 Delivered-To: importer@patchew.org Received-SPF: pass (zohomail.com: domain of redhat.com designates 63.128.21.124 as permitted sender) client-ip=63.128.21.124; envelope-from=libvir-list-bounces@redhat.com; helo=us-smtp-delivery-124.mimecast.com; Authentication-Results: mx.zohomail.com; dkim=pass; spf=pass (zohomail.com: domain of redhat.com designates 63.128.21.124 as permitted sender) smtp.mailfrom=libvir-list-bounces@redhat.com; dmarc=pass(p=none dis=none) header.from=redhat.com ARC-Seal: i=1; a=rsa-sha256; t=1600360488; cv=none; d=zohomail.com; s=zohoarc; b=atDqAM6tVIcLkPy+GSzSRc57yhhoSsU5H4BCApt65AdYOy4uiMB6rZ+Alp/R6AsGzbh8vVphbMFvjxlFGeCgoa97sHCu1/yMPVSdOh5vRVy60WCGmoggtoWAT0zctDIGVB0lU+8bOX9BkhZSlw1ToPaAjNwgtchge0Pd9SwgQAE= 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=zohomail.com; s=zohoarc; t=1600360488; h=Content-Type:Content-Transfer-Encoding:Date:From:In-Reply-To:List-Subscribe:List-Post:List-Id:List-Archive:List-Help:List-Unsubscribe:MIME-Version:Message-ID:References:Sender:Subject:To; bh=KQM99FNg32cWzibTDHpwBYc7ypViX6pn+6d6wWlB3ns=; b=SnpYMRXbL2fjuQjmma44f/RnbdFYBPvlTDG88qoFUnX+spodmZq6J1lEHCdiT9SI3UvFJSEbp6qpcQ6f4zZSYE7S80eE6FQqAA3vWS7cWomus5vf2i/4NHLwng+9ooDecrZwtQC9ooqJF1+UWLnyn0NrqE6zhg0q57XlM5N3mLQ= ARC-Authentication-Results: i=1; mx.zohomail.com; dkim=pass; spf=pass (zohomail.com: domain of redhat.com designates 63.128.21.124 as permitted sender) smtp.mailfrom=libvir-list-bounces@redhat.com; dmarc=pass header.from= (p=none dis=none) header.from= Return-Path: Received: from us-smtp-delivery-124.mimecast.com (us-smtp-delivery-124.mimecast.com [63.128.21.124]) by mx.zohomail.com with SMTPS id 1600360488973699.1927859408103; Thu, 17 Sep 2020 09:34:48 -0700 (PDT) Received: from mimecast-mx01.redhat.com (mimecast-mx01.redhat.com [209.132.183.4]) (Using TLS) by relay.mimecast.com with ESMTP id us-mta-218-FSclKPV3OFOGnErgmsExyw-1; Thu, 17 Sep 2020 12:34:42 -0400 Received: from smtp.corp.redhat.com (int-mx02.intmail.prod.int.phx2.redhat.com [10.5.11.12]) (using TLSv1.2 with cipher AECDH-AES256-SHA (256/256 bits)) (No client certificate requested) by mimecast-mx01.redhat.com (Postfix) with ESMTPS id A5C0B64089; Thu, 17 Sep 2020 16:34:37 +0000 (UTC) Received: from colo-mx.corp.redhat.com (colo-mx02.intmail.prod.int.phx2.redhat.com [10.5.11.21]) by smtp.corp.redhat.com (Postfix) with ESMTPS id 83C3F60BEC; Thu, 17 Sep 2020 16:34:37 +0000 (UTC) Received: from lists01.pubmisc.prod.ext.phx2.redhat.com (lists01.pubmisc.prod.ext.phx2.redhat.com [10.5.19.33]) by colo-mx.corp.redhat.com (Postfix) with ESMTP id 10E0C8C7D1; Thu, 17 Sep 2020 16:34:37 +0000 (UTC) Received: from smtp.corp.redhat.com (int-mx05.intmail.prod.int.phx2.redhat.com [10.5.11.15]) by lists01.pubmisc.prod.ext.phx2.redhat.com (8.13.8/8.13.8) with ESMTP id 08HGYY0E026429 for ; Thu, 17 Sep 2020 12:34:34 -0400 Received: by smtp.corp.redhat.com (Postfix) id 40E8D55761; Thu, 17 Sep 2020 16:34:34 +0000 (UTC) Received: from antique-work.redhat.com (unknown [10.40.195.159]) by smtp.corp.redhat.com (Postfix) with ESMTP id B163055760 for ; Thu, 17 Sep 2020 16:34:33 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=redhat.com; s=mimecast20190719; t=1600360487; h=from:from:sender: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:mime-version:mime-version: content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references:list-id:list-help: list-unsubscribe:list-subscribe:list-post; bh=KQM99FNg32cWzibTDHpwBYc7ypViX6pn+6d6wWlB3ns=; b=BaPTnEMfnRSKxD6E7nFhtJ473mbnxucp/LGkcjbe+Q2IeUxOy0jW96pnKG6cw42nLMDoSG jb9gy2iBfwUpFx7UsAI+rpDhT7S73IbghKsHlIRMduxHoN97Wa3q3eABKgjuVtefXYYr49 rUTxRIoc4EUHbG8YYUpLHcCNjOsfuBg= X-MC-Unique: FSclKPV3OFOGnErgmsExyw-1 From: Pavel Hrdina To: libvir-list@redhat.com Subject: [libvirt PATCH 1/2] news: node_device: remove HAL node device backend Date: Thu, 17 Sep 2020 18:34:28 +0200 Message-Id: In-Reply-To: References: MIME-Version: 1.0 X-Scanned-By: MIMEDefang 2.79 on 10.5.11.15 X-loop: libvir-list@redhat.com X-BeenThere: libvir-list@redhat.com X-Mailman-Version: 2.1.12 Precedence: junk List-Id: Development discussions about the libvirt library & tools List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: libvir-list-bounces@redhat.com Errors-To: libvir-list-bounces@redhat.com X-Scanned-By: MIMEDefang 2.79 on 10.5.11.12 Authentication-Results: relay.mimecast.com; auth=pass smtp.auth=CUSA124A263 smtp.mailfrom=libvir-list-bounces@redhat.com X-Mimecast-Spam-Score: 0 X-Mimecast-Originator: redhat.com Content-Transfer-Encoding: quoted-printable X-ZohoMail-DKIM: pass (identity @redhat.com) Content-Type: text/plain; charset="utf-8" Signed-off-by: Pavel Hrdina Reviewed-by: Erik Skultety --- NEWS.rst |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/NEWS.rst b/NEWS.rst index 14f098b1f6..2052fd700d 100644 --- a/NEWS.rst +++ b/NEWS.rst @@ -30,6 +30,13 @@ v6.8.0 (unreleased) =20 * **Bug fixes** =20 +* **Removed features** + + * node_device: Remove HAL node device backend + + HAL is deprecated on all supported OS so there is no need to keep it + in libvirt. udev backend is used on Linux OSes and devd can be eventua= lly + implemented as replacement for FreeBSD. =20 v6.7.0 (2020-09-01) =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D --=20 2.26.2 From nobody Fri May 3 13:39:39 2024 Delivered-To: importer@patchew.org Received-SPF: pass (zohomail.com: domain of redhat.com designates 207.211.31.120 as permitted sender) client-ip=207.211.31.120; envelope-from=libvir-list-bounces@redhat.com; helo=us-smtp-1.mimecast.com; Authentication-Results: mx.zohomail.com; dkim=pass; spf=pass (zohomail.com: domain of redhat.com designates 207.211.31.120 as permitted sender) smtp.mailfrom=libvir-list-bounces@redhat.com; dmarc=pass(p=none dis=none) header.from=redhat.com ARC-Seal: i=1; a=rsa-sha256; t=1600360489; cv=none; d=zohomail.com; s=zohoarc; b=fis7YrEn87VW4UyN7XQa0bZ2XLW4PbFQeOq/KF8TfC5B31sPxDtFNQBeWVXdlXQkhvnbIKSYxYOxaXaHmXADTFdy5pz8/gWXb/eoaeRGPoIWDgFdJBvgZhvLWrx0diiwHz3Tph4vngoGeKIE0cHKmop1ief6W94Uobpc86WqbCg= 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=zohomail.com; s=zohoarc; t=1600360489; h=Content-Type:Content-Transfer-Encoding:Date:From:In-Reply-To:List-Subscribe:List-Post:List-Id:List-Archive:List-Help:List-Unsubscribe:MIME-Version:Message-ID:References:Sender:Subject:To; bh=vdAt2HpnSAnQ7t5/Fu3cQaws9rUD4PSnORUz0sccwyc=; b=UIUWG/Kjg8hGKBNtZ7e/VHpbRIjyvVBXmBczK+qHh/M1yNYjq2S6KH3V8LZgTnsxwfGB1qOOItsdLXpUeN4ixiBPrqIGWSJjz3Z9Arj8VnaS+7oF9nV/Lfn13p0oJJo+ninQ9p5agDwvFn0eFKKI+UXQ4y9laUCN+99e2wNTn7A= ARC-Authentication-Results: i=1; mx.zohomail.com; dkim=pass; spf=pass (zohomail.com: domain of redhat.com designates 207.211.31.120 as permitted sender) smtp.mailfrom=libvir-list-bounces@redhat.com; dmarc=pass header.from= (p=none dis=none) header.from= Return-Path: Received: from us-smtp-1.mimecast.com (us-smtp-delivery-1.mimecast.com [207.211.31.120]) by mx.zohomail.com with SMTPS id 1600360489600448.2124144636764; Thu, 17 Sep 2020 09:34:49 -0700 (PDT) Received: from mimecast-mx01.redhat.com (mimecast-mx01.redhat.com [209.132.183.4]) (Using TLS) by relay.mimecast.com with ESMTP id us-mta-179-7GfSh3EyMhuZxBIdcgTOUw-1; Thu, 17 Sep 2020 12:34:46 -0400 Received: from smtp.corp.redhat.com (int-mx02.intmail.prod.int.phx2.redhat.com [10.5.11.12]) (using TLSv1.2 with cipher AECDH-AES256-SHA (256/256 bits)) (No client certificate requested) by mimecast-mx01.redhat.com (Postfix) with ESMTPS id 2CA35186DD3F; Thu, 17 Sep 2020 16:34:40 +0000 (UTC) Received: from colo-mx.corp.redhat.com (colo-mx01.intmail.prod.int.phx2.redhat.com [10.5.11.20]) by smtp.corp.redhat.com (Postfix) with ESMTPS id 064AA6115F; Thu, 17 Sep 2020 16:34:40 +0000 (UTC) Received: from lists01.pubmisc.prod.ext.phx2.redhat.com (lists01.pubmisc.prod.ext.phx2.redhat.com [10.5.19.33]) by colo-mx.corp.redhat.com (Postfix) with ESMTP id BFE9D183D040; Thu, 17 Sep 2020 16:34:39 +0000 (UTC) Received: from smtp.corp.redhat.com (int-mx05.intmail.prod.int.phx2.redhat.com [10.5.11.15]) by lists01.pubmisc.prod.ext.phx2.redhat.com (8.13.8/8.13.8) with ESMTP id 08HGYZGY026438 for ; Thu, 17 Sep 2020 12:34:35 -0400 Received: by smtp.corp.redhat.com (Postfix) id 2243655761; Thu, 17 Sep 2020 16:34:35 +0000 (UTC) Received: from antique-work.redhat.com (unknown [10.40.195.159]) by smtp.corp.redhat.com (Postfix) with ESMTP id 9496B55767 for ; Thu, 17 Sep 2020 16:34:34 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=redhat.com; s=mimecast20190719; t=1600360488; h=from:from:sender: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:mime-version:mime-version: content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references:list-id:list-help: list-unsubscribe:list-subscribe:list-post; bh=vdAt2HpnSAnQ7t5/Fu3cQaws9rUD4PSnORUz0sccwyc=; b=djU0VhfbFPfCgMi/Kqb3RhXj7JGg3N5jyzP8/e8m8hB5fedR8t32IpBXLbzb+0htITLMBW 68gLuELjUqIXksSNJnomF4i9Q3WCapWXi5epxXKJExbJozNww99/TYOgkK2cHK18WMb8iy QNGboYdFJtikT472Pz2QV+fqGq53R/c= X-MC-Unique: 7GfSh3EyMhuZxBIdcgTOUw-1 From: Pavel Hrdina To: libvir-list@redhat.com Subject: [libvirt PATCH 2/2] news: dbus: use GLib implementation instead of libdbus Date: Thu, 17 Sep 2020 18:34:29 +0200 Message-Id: In-Reply-To: References: MIME-Version: 1.0 X-Scanned-By: MIMEDefang 2.79 on 10.5.11.15 X-loop: libvir-list@redhat.com X-BeenThere: libvir-list@redhat.com X-Mailman-Version: 2.1.12 Precedence: junk List-Id: Development discussions about the libvirt library & tools List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: libvir-list-bounces@redhat.com Errors-To: libvir-list-bounces@redhat.com X-Scanned-By: MIMEDefang 2.79 on 10.5.11.12 Authentication-Results: relay.mimecast.com; auth=pass smtp.auth=CUSA124A263 smtp.mailfrom=libvir-list-bounces@redhat.com X-Mimecast-Spam-Score: 0 X-Mimecast-Originator: redhat.com Content-Transfer-Encoding: quoted-printable X-ZohoMail-DKIM: pass (identity @redhat.com) Content-Type: text/plain; charset="utf-8" Signed-off-by: Pavel Hrdina Reviewed-by: Erik Skultety --- NEWS.rst |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/NEWS.rst b/NEWS.rst index 2052fd700d..a2f7ecaf1d 100644 --- a/NEWS.rst +++ b/NEWS.rst @@ -28,6 +28,13 @@ v6.8.0 (unreleased) useful for containerised scenarios and can be used in both peer2peer a= nd direct migrations. =20 + * dbus: Use GLib implementation instead of libdbus + + Adopting GLib DBus implementation simplifies our code as libdbus provi= des + low-level APIs where we had to have a lot of helper functions. With th= is + change we also remove dependency on libdbus and possibly fix all the D= Bus + related libvirtd crashes seen over the time. + * **Bug fixes** =20 * **Removed features** --=20 2.26.2